628 /*
629  * Special case host page size < target page size.
630  *
631  * The two special cases are increased guest alignment, and mapping
632  * past the end of a file.
633  *
634  * When mapping files into a memory area larger than the file,
635  * accesses to pages beyond the file size will cause a SIGBUS.
636  *
637  * For example, if mmaping a file of 100 bytes on a host with 4K
638  * pages emulating a target with 8K pages, the target expects to
639  * be able to access the first 8K. But the host will trap us on
640  * any access beyond 4K.
641  *
642  * When emulating a target with a larger page-size than the hosts,
643  * we may need to truncate file maps at EOF and add extra anonymous
644  * pages up to the targets page boundary.
645  *
646  * This workaround only works for files that do not change.
647  * If the file is later extended (e.g. ftruncate), the SIGBUS
648  * vanishes and the proper behaviour is that changes within the
649  * anon page should be reflected in the file.
650  *
651  * However, this case is rather common with executable images,
652  * so the workaround is important for even trivial tests, whereas
653  * the mmap of a file being extended is less common.
654  */

1229     /*
1230      * Most advice values are hints, so ignoring and returning success is ok.
1231      *
1232      * However, some advice values such as MADV_DONTNEED, MADV_WIPEONFORK and
1233      * MADV_KEEPONFORK are not hints and need to be emulated.
1234      *
1235      * A straight passthrough for those may not be safe because qemu sometimes
1236      * turns private file-backed mappings into anonymous mappings.
1237      * If all guest pages have PAGE_PASSTHROUGH set, mappings have the
1238      * same semantics for the host as for the guest.
1239      *
1240      * We pass through MADV_WIPEONFORK and MADV_KEEPONFORK if possible and
1241      * return failure if not.
1242      *
1243      * MADV_DONTNEED is passed through as well, if possible.
1244      * If passthrough isn't possible, we nevertheless (wrongly!) return
1245      * success, which is broken but some userspace programs fail to work
1246      * otherwise. Completely implementing such emulation is quite complicated
1247      * though.
1248      */

1274 #ifndef TARGET_FORCE_SHMLBA
1275 /*
1276  * For most architectures, SHMLBA is the same as the page size;
1277  * some architectures have larger values, in which case they should
1278  * define TARGET_FORCE_SHMLBA and provide a target_shmlba() function.
1279  * This corresponds to the kernel arch code defining __ARCH_FORCE_SHMLBA
1280  * and defining its own value for SHMLBA.
1281  *
1282  * The kernel also permits SHMLBA to be set by the architecture to a
1283  * value larger than the page size without setting __ARCH_FORCE_SHMLBA;
1284  * this means that addresses are rounded to the large size if
1285  * SHM_RND is set but addresses not aligned to that size are not rejected
1286  * as long as they are at least page-aligned. Since the only architecture
1287  * which uses this is ia64 this code doesn't provide for that oddity.
1288  */
